quote: (post)
Originally posted by mattador
Now how do you activate "search mode"? Or is it on all the time? confused
well say if you and a friend want to play a game of mario kart... (if you only have mario kart).. you'd go to multiplayer > simple (single cart play) , your ds will begin searching... your friend (or friends) would have to at this point be at the ds startup menu, in the 'download play' menu .. where his ds would start searching

they should detect one another after that, and uploading data to your friend or friends should begin
